Tuition, fees and estimated expenses for a full-time student in residence at Moore are: NON-REFUNDABLE DEPOSIT: $350 TUITION: $48,256 GENERAL COLLEGE FEES: $1,654 TECHNOLOGY FEE: $236 ORIENTATION FEE: $133 TOTAL INCLUDING FEES: $50,629 ROOM & BOARD: $18,756 TOTAL INCLUDING ROOM & BOARD AND FEES: $69,385 FOUNDATION ART KIT: $450

  7. Moore College of Art & Design values diversity in all aspects of the College community, and is committed to achieving increased diversity among its student body. Moore has established the Anna Russell Jones Award and hopes to enhance diversity by encouraging traditionally underrepresented minority students and financially disadvantaged students to apply for the award.
